About the Milan — Stuttgart flight

Looking for cheap flights from Milan to Stuttgart? Compare fares from different airlines, check the flight schedule and travel time — and book your Milan — Stuttgart ticket online at the best price.

The route has direct flights — around 62 flights per week, flights are operated by Eurowings, ITA AIRWAYS, a nonstop flight takes about 1 h, the distance between the cities is around 368 km.

How to get the best deal on a Milan — Stuttgart ticket

  • Book ahead: fares for Milan — Stuttgart are usually lower 3–8 weeks before departure than at the last minute.
  • Play with your dates — Tuesday, Wednesday and Saturday departures are often cheaper than Friday and Sunday.
  • Milan is served by more than one airport — compare fares and travel time to each before you book.
  • Flights Milan — Stuttgart operate on Mondays and Fridays — keep that in mind when picking your travel dates.
  • The cheapest month to fly to Stuttgart is usually October — plan your trip around it if your dates are flexible.
  • Compare direct and connecting flights: nonstop is faster, while a connection is sometimes noticeably cheaper.
  • Watch the low-price calendar and the monthly price trend on this page — they make it easier to catch a good date.
  • Travelling light? Pick a cabin-baggage-only fare — tickets without checked luggage are noticeably cheaper.
  • Get to the airport in good time — about 2–3 hours before an international departure and roughly an hour before a domestic one.

Frequently asked questions about the Milan — Stuttgart flight

How long is the flight from Milan to Stuttgart?

A nonstop Milan — Stuttgart flight takes about 1 h — the distance between the cities is around 368 km.

How far is it from Milan to Stuttgart?

The distance from Milan to Stuttgart is about 368 km, which a nonstop flight covers in around 1 h.

Are there direct flights from Milan to Stuttgart?

Yes, there are nonstop flights Milan — Stuttgart — around 62 flights per week.

Which airlines fly from Milan to Stuttgart?

Airlines operating Milan — Stuttgart include Eurowings, ITA AIRWAYS. See the full list with schedules in the "Airlines" section on this page.

Which airports do Milan — Stuttgart flights use?

Flights from Milan depart from Milano Malpensa Airport, Orio al Serio International Airport, Milano Linate Airport, and arrive at Stuttgart Airport. If a city has more than one airport, check which one your ticket uses before you travel.
